Transponder Key

If your car has transponder keys, they're going to be more expensive to replace than a regular key. The keys contain an electronic chip that communicates with the car to activate and secure the doors, which means the key needs to be programmed correctly to work. It is usually much cheaper to have a transponder key replaced by an auto locksmith than at the dealer.

Dealerships also charge more to replace these keys, since they hold the exclusive right to make them for their clients. If you're looking to save the cost of a replacement keys for car key for your car, consider seeking out locksmith services online that specialize in your particular vehicle model. They'll likely be able to both program your transponder chip and cut a standard car key.

These chips were introduced in automobiles in 1998. They were created to decrease car thefts by preventing people from using conduct a hot wire to a vehicle without a valid key. The chips work by sending an information from the key to the vehicle's ignition. The chip has a digital serial number that authenticates the key to ensure its operation and protects thieves from copying and distributing fake keys.

Most modern cars have chip keys and a traditional flat key that can be used to open doors and operate the locks, if necessary. The majority of the time, these keys are kept in separate places and are used as backup keys or in the event of an emergency.

Keyless Entry remote car key replacement

With a key fob, you can lock and start your vehicle even when the metal key is not in the ignition. This kind of key is typically found in modern European vehicles and can cost between $200 and $500 to replace. The rolling-code encryption stops thieves from copying the keys and also from stealing vehicles. Typically, these types keys must be replaced through dealers and are not able to be copied by hardware stores.

A standard key fob, which uses a simple push-button to unlock the doors, can cost between $20 and $50 to replace. Key fobs are a popular target for thieves, so it's essential to have a second mechanical key. Transponder keys that are newer are more expensive at between $100 and $150, but they offer additional security features that make them less likely to be stolen.

The smart key is the most advanced key fob. It's about similar to an ordinary key, and it has the key made of metal that pops out of plastic when an appropriate button is hit. This kind of key is the most difficult to steal and is usually included with other features of premium quality like navigation systems, for example, in higher trim levels or technology packages. Smart keys are generally more expensive at $250 and $500.

Some of these more modern key fobs are able to be copied by hardware stores, whereas others need to be ordered through an agent. It is more expensive to replace a smart lock because it requires a sophisticated remote-entry system to be programmed.

The cost of the key fob will differ depending on the manufacturer, and the design. Most of the time you'll be able to purchase a replacement at the local auto parts store at lower cost than what you can get at the dealership. You may have to pay an additional fee to program the replacement car key near me key fob into your vehicle. This can be done either by a dealer's service department or a locksmith.
